💻 Getting Started

Prerequisites

In order to run this project you need:

  1. Web browser.
  2. Code editor.
  3. Git-smc.

Setup

Clone this repository to your desired folder:

Run this command:

  cd my-folder
  git clone https://github.com/hafiz1379/Hello-Microverse.git

Install

Install this project with:

Run command:

  cd my-project
  npm install

Usage

To run the project, execute the following command:

Open index.html using live server extension.
